I want to convert a PowerPoint presentation that is in html format into a
Word document. I've tried "sending," it to Word, but it stays in html
format and I can't read it off-line.

Good morning DR,

The easiest way to do this depends on what you want the finished product to
be in Word.

Are you looking for full page slide objects in Word? Good, I hoped not.
That'd be like using a tuning fork to churn butter; it'd work, but is just
too much work and while a tuning fork is an excellent tool, there are much
better tools for this purpose.

Are you looking for handouts in Word? If so then open the PowerPoint
program, then from within PowerPoint open the HTML document. Then use the
File => Send To... => MS Word function.

Is there some other format you are looking to end up with? Let us know and
we'll make suggestions. Please also include which version of PowerPoint you
are using. Some of the solutions for 2007 are very different from those
used in 97.
